A Table before me: The Meditating Christian reveals God as the Living God who has spoken to His people definitively through Jesus Christ and who continues to speak daily through His Word. God prepares a table before us each day, where He sits with us and feeds us His Word. The secret of meditation is that we do not have to force our entry into God's Word. God delights to speak to all who will listen. He only requires that we listen, by opening ourselves to Him as He speaks, by focusing on the words that we read, and by allowing His Spirit to plant those words in our innermost being, just as a farmer plants seeds in the springtime. The result will be a transformed prayer life, deeper communion with God and a new joy in participating in God's redeeming work throughout the world. David and Ellen Ross are Presbyterians who have served as missionaries to the Korean people for over forty-five years. Co-founders of Youth With A Mission Korea, and The Antioch Institute for International Ministries, their present ministry includes teaching and writing, providing pastoral care for long-term, cross-cultural missionaries, and ministry to North Korea. David is the author of two books on North Korea as well as numerous Bible study manuals.
